A Luftschutzbunker (air raid shelter) entrance located in northern Germany, near the town of Emden. This structure was part of Germany's extensive civil defense network built during World War II to protect civilians from Allied bombing raids. The term 'Eingang' indicates this is the entrance to an underground shelter facility, typical of the many air raid bunkers constructed across German cities and towns during the war years.
